This is a charming plant that bears a dozen or more bells on a spike. It is
extremely free flowering producing a carpet of blossom once established. Extremely
versatile, it can be planted in borders, woodland, rock gardens or in
pots. Flowers March to April.

Planting Instructions:
Thrives in any well drained soil. Plant 5cm (2") deep.
